Common Crawlspace Foundation Repair Jobs
Crawlspace foundation repair involves fixing issues like sagging or damaged supports to ensure stability.
Pier and beam stabilization helps prevent uneven floors and structural shifting caused by settling.
Moisture control solutions reduce humidity and prevent wood rot or mold growth in the crawlspace.
Vapor barrier installation helps keep ground moisture from seeping into the crawlspace and affecting the home.
Post and beam replacement addresses rotted or compromised supports to restore structural integrity.
Drainage improvements redirect water away from the foundation to prevent future damage.
Crawlspace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ven floors, cracks in walls or floors, and musty odors in the home.
How does crawlspace repair improve home stability? Repairing the foundation helps prevent further shifting or settling, protecting the overall structure.
What types of repairs are available for crawlspace foundations? Solutions include pier installation, leveling, and reinforcement to stabilize and support the foundation.
Is crawlspace repair necessary for homes with moisture problems? Yes, addressing foundation issues can help reduce moisture intrusion and improve indoor air quality.
